try fixing imagamagick issues
This commit is contained in:
10
.github/workflows/generator-android.yml
vendored
10
.github/workflows/generator-android.yml
vendored
@@ -483,9 +483,9 @@ jobs:
|
|||||||
env:
|
env:
|
||||||
JAVA_HOME: /usr/lib/jvm/java-17-openjdk-amd64
|
JAVA_HOME: /usr/lib/jvm/java-17-openjdk-amd64
|
||||||
run: |
|
run: |
|
||||||
echo "MAGICK_MEMORY_LIMIT=512MiB" >> $GITHUB_ENV
|
echo "MAGICK_MEMORY_LIMIT=512MiB" >> $GITHUB_ENV || true
|
||||||
echo "MAGICK_MAP_LIMIT=256MiB" >> $GITHUB_ENV
|
echo "MAGICK_MAP_LIMIT=256MiB" >> $GITHUB_ENV || true
|
||||||
echo "MAGICK_DISK_LIMIT=1GiB" >> $GITHUB_ENV
|
echo "MAGICK_DISK_LIMIT=1GiB" >> $GITHUB_ENV || true
|
||||||
export PATH=/usr/lib/jvm/java-17-openjdk-amd64/bin:$PATH
|
export PATH=/usr/lib/jvm/java-17-openjdk-amd64/bin:$PATH
|
||||||
# temporary use debug sign config
|
# temporary use debug sign config
|
||||||
sed -i "s/signingConfigs.release/signingConfigs.debug/g" ./flutter/android/app/build.gradle
|
sed -i "s/signingConfigs.release/signingConfigs.debug/g" ./flutter/android/app/build.gradle
|
||||||
@@ -499,8 +499,8 @@ jobs:
|
|||||||
if [[ "${{ inputs.iconlink }}" != "false" ]]; then
|
if [[ "${{ inputs.iconlink }}" != "false" ]]; then
|
||||||
mv ./flutter/assets/icon.svg ./flutter/assets/icon.svg.bak
|
mv ./flutter/assets/icon.svg ./flutter/assets/icon.svg.bak
|
||||||
convert ./res/icon.png ./flutter/assets/icon.svg
|
convert ./res/icon.png ./flutter/assets/icon.svg
|
||||||
convert ./res/128x128.png -resize 200% ./flutter/assets/128x128@2x.png
|
convert ./res/128x128.png -resize 200% ./flutter/assets/128x128@2x.png || true
|
||||||
convert ./res/icon.png ./res/scalable.svg
|
cp ./flutter/assets/icon.svg ./res/scalable.svg
|
||||||
fi
|
fi
|
||||||
# build flutter
|
# build flutter
|
||||||
pushd flutter
|
pushd flutter
|
||||||
|
|||||||
10
.github/workflows/generator-linux.yml
vendored
10
.github/workflows/generator-linux.yml
vendored
@@ -528,13 +528,13 @@ jobs:
|
|||||||
wget -O ./flutter/assets/logo.png ${{ fromJson(inputs.logolink).url }}/get_png?filename=${{ fromJson(inputs.logolink).file }}"&"uuid=${{ fromJson(inputs.logolink).uuid }}
|
wget -O ./flutter/assets/logo.png ${{ fromJson(inputs.logolink).url }}/get_png?filename=${{ fromJson(inputs.logolink).file }}"&"uuid=${{ fromJson(inputs.logolink).uuid }}
|
||||||
fi
|
fi
|
||||||
if [[ "${{ inputs.iconlink }}" != "false" ]]; then
|
if [[ "${{ inputs.iconlink }}" != "false" ]]; then
|
||||||
echo "MAGICK_MEMORY_LIMIT=512MiB" >> $GITHUB_ENV
|
echo "MAGICK_MEMORY_LIMIT=512MiB" >> $GITHUB_ENV || true
|
||||||
echo "MAGICK_MAP_LIMIT=256MiB" >> $GITHUB_ENV
|
echo "MAGICK_MAP_LIMIT=256MiB" >> $GITHUB_ENV || true
|
||||||
echo "MAGICK_DISK_LIMIT=1GiB" >> $GITHUB_ENV
|
echo "MAGICK_DISK_LIMIT=1GiB" >> $GITHUB_ENV || true
|
||||||
mv ./flutter/assets/icon.svg ./flutter/assets/icon.svg.bak
|
mv ./flutter/assets/icon.svg ./flutter/assets/icon.svg.bak
|
||||||
convert ./res/icon.png ./flutter/assets/icon.svg
|
convert ./res/icon.png ./flutter/assets/icon.svg
|
||||||
convert ./res/128x128.png -resize 200% ./flutter/assets/128x128@2x.png
|
convert ./res/128x128.png -resize 200% ./flutter/assets/128x128@2x.png || true
|
||||||
convert ./res/icon.png ./res/scalable.svg
|
cp ./flutter/assets/icon.svg ./res/scalable.svg
|
||||||
pushd ./flutter
|
pushd ./flutter
|
||||||
flutter pub get
|
flutter pub get
|
||||||
dart run flutter_launcher_icons
|
dart run flutter_launcher_icons
|
||||||
|
|||||||
Reference in New Issue
Block a user